Tattoos have become such a fascinating form of self-expression, especially among celebrities. One name that instantly comes to mind is Post Malone—his body is practically a canvas, with everything from tiny symbols to massive pieces like the giant face tattoo on his forehead. Then there's Travis Barker, whose punk-rock vibe is amplified by his full-body ink, including sleeves, chest pieces, and even his fingers. I love how each tattoo tells a story, like Barker's tribute to his kids or Post's eclectic mix of random and meaningful designs.

Another standout is Ruby Rose, who rocks a bold, androgynous style complemented by intricate tattoos covering their arms, back, and torso. And let's not forget Lil Peep, whose face and neck tattoos became iconic in the emo rap scene. It's wild how tattoos can define an artist's image—whether it's subtle or full-on body art, it adds so much personality to their public persona. If we're talking tattoo-heavy celebs, I gotta mention Angelina Jolie. Her collection is legendary—from the coordinates of her kids' birthplaces to that massive tiger on her back. It's like her tattoos map out her life journey. Then there's Machine Gun Kelly, who's basically a walking mural at this point. His collaboration with tattoo artist Megan Massacre resulted in some seriously unique pieces, like the 'emo girl' face tattoo that sparked tons of debates online. What I find cool is how these tattoos evolve over time, almost like a visual diary.

Who are famous celebrities with tortured soul tattoos?

3 Answers2026-04-19 09:01:16
Tattoos often tell stories, and when it comes to celebrities with 'tortured soul' ink, Johnny Depp immediately springs to mind. His body is practically a canvas of personal tributes, regrets, and rebellious symbols. The 'Winona Forever' tattoo famously altered to 'Wino Forever' after his breakup with Winona Ryder is a classic example—raw, bittersweet, and strangely poetic. Then there’s his 'Silence, Exile, and Cunning' tattoo from James Joyce’s 'A Portrait of the Artist as a Young Man,' which feels like a nod to his own chaotic career. Depp’s tattoos aren’t just art; they’re diary entries etched in skin. Another standout is Angelina Jolie, whose tattoos trace her emotional journey. The 'Billy Bob' tattoo on her arm (her ex-husband’s name) was later covered with coordinates of her children’s birthplaces—a transformation from love lost to love found. Her 'death before dishonor' knuckle tattoo and the cryptic Arabic script on her shoulder add layers to her enigmatic persona. These tattoos feel like armor and vulnerability all at once, mirroring her public struggles and resilience.
